Is PACHYDERM PPG1039-4 a warm or cool color?
PACHYDERM by Glidden is a neutral deeper color. It will usually read neutral in most homes rather than a sharp pure white.
What type of color is PACHYDERM?
PACHYDERM sits in the blue family. Its hue is about 201°, which keeps it in that range on the color wheel.
What are the color stats for PACHYDERM?
Brightness is about 31%. Saturation is around 7%. Lightness (HSL L) is roughly 59%. Hue is close to 201°. The hex value is #8f989d. The RGB value is 143, 152, 157.
Is PACHYDERM better for dark rooms or bright rooms?
PACHYDERM has brightness around 31%. It is deeper, so it usually looks best in rooms with fair to strong daylight, where there is enough light to show the color.
